The Real Mary King's Close is a warren of underground streets and spaces. It can be a strange concept to understand: back in the 1600's, Mary King's Close and neighbouring Closes were at the heart of Edinburgh's busy and vibrant streets, open to the skies and bustling with traders selling their precious wares to the Old Town's residents. Why would this street find itself underground 400 years later?

For years, the hidden Closes of Old Town Edinburgh have been shrouded in myths and mysteries, with blood curdling tales of ghosts and more, and of plague victims being walled up and left to die… eek!! Research and archaeological evidence have revealed a truer story, rooted in fact and, as is so often the case, more fascinating than any amount of fiction: but no spoilers here, you'll have to go to find out!

With a costumed character tour guide based on a one time resident, you will explore this underground site, hearing these fascinating stories. Tours take approximately one hour and are frequent, taking place every 15 minutes from 10:00 (09:30 in August). A 1 hour Overground Tour Experience is available as a bolt on to the standard tour for just an additional £5: a great way of extending your day out even further!

It's worth remembering that some children react badly to wax dummies, thought should be given to personal suitability before you go! Under 5s are not permitted anyway due to the occasional unnerving content.

Yes, there is parking nearby.

Parking spaces are very limited in the Old Town of Edinburgh. The nearest car parks are: Niddry Street (beneath the SAS Radisson Hotel) or Castle Terrace and charges will apply.
